About the C Line (Green) Line in Los Angeles

The C Line (Green) line is a train/rail line serving Los Angeles, operated by LA Metro. It has 4 stations in CityNav's database, of which 4 are wheelchair accessible. There are 2 interchange stations where you can connect to other lines.

Tourist tip for Los Angeles: The TAP card works across Metro Rail, Metro Bus and municipal bus lines — pick one up at any station.

Best pass for tourists: TAP card with day pass
